Role Overview

We are seeking a highly skilled Full Stack C#.NET Software Developer to join our dynamic development team. Reporting directly to the Software Development Leader, the incumbent will play a pivotal role in designing, developing, and maintaining medium to large-scale applications using .NET technologies. You will be an integral part of the complete software project lifecycle, collaborating with a dynamic team of developers, business analysts, quality assurance analysts, and project managers to elevate our existing and new applications.

Responsibilities
  • Collaborate with Business Analysts to create detailed and high-quality systems designs for assigned product components, aligning with specified functionality.
  • Architect and develop medium to large-scale applications utilizing .NET technologies.
  • Take ownership of delivery schedules, encompassing implementation, development testing, defect resolution, and investigation.
  • Participate in estimating project efforts and defining delivery timelines.
  • Identify and mitigate technical, scheduling, and project-related risks.
  • Foster proactive collaboration with teammates and ensure efficient and predictable project progression through effective communication with stakeholders.
  • Contribute technical insights to shape product roadmaps, finding optimal compromises between technical constraints and business requirements.
  • Establish and adhere to guidelines and coding standards, facilitating the creation of reusable application components that are easily maintainable, troubleshootable, and testable.
  • Work closely with cross-functional teams to provide production and application support, ensuring timely resolution of issues and continuous improvement of system performance.
  • Contribute to process enhancement initiatives, elevating the quality and timeliness of deliverables with enhanced predictability.
  • Mentor and provide guidance to less experienced colleagues, fostering their growth.
Job Requirements Technical Skills
  • Strong proficiency in C#, ASP.NET, and .NET application development
    .
  • Hands-on experience with T‑SQL, SQL Server
    , and SQL administration.
  • Familiarity with JavaScript (Ajax/JSON), jQuery, and MVC (Razor
    ).
  • Working knowledge of WF, WPF, ASP.NET Core, and Unity Dependency Injection
    .
  • Competence in Entity Framework, LINQ
    , and unit testing frameworks (Mock/Shims).
  • Solid understanding of Object‑Oriented Design principles
    .
  • Experience with HTML, CSS
    , and web application security.
  • Additional assets: VB development, Knock Out.js, design documentation, Agile experience, and exposure to high-volume .NET‑based systems.
Qualifications
  • Degree in Computer Science, Information Systems, or related field.
  • Minimum 5+ years experience as a systems analyst or developer.
  • Experience with personal lines insurance projects is an asset.
  • Strong problem‑solving skills and ability to troubleshoot software issues.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
  • Ability to work independently and collaboratively in a fast‑paced environment.
  • Detail‑oriented, and adaptable.
  • Quick Learner and self‑starter who can display autonomy in managing assignments and balancing multiple tasks effectively.
